Question
The average weight of 8 persons increased by 1.5 kg when
a person weighing 65 kg is replaced by a new person. What could be the weight of a new person?Solution
Since the average increased by 1.5 kg, and there are 8 people,
Total increase in weight=1.5 × 8 = 12 kg
New person is 12 kg heavier than the person replaced:
Weight of new person = 65 + 12 = 77 kg
